𝗧𝗛𝗔𝗡𝗞 𝗬𝗢𝗨!

The 9th edition of COLLECTIBLE Brussels closed on a high note! Over five days, the Vanderborght came alive as a hub for contemporary collectible design, bringing together galleries, studios, curators, collectors, and design enthusiasts from around the world.

This year’s fair featured MAIN, BESPOKE, NEW GARDE, ARCHITECT <=> DESIGNER, CURATED, and SPECIAL PROJECT, including the debut of TABLESCAPES, exploring table design and the rituals of gathering.

The CURATED section Echoes of Use, curated by Marine Mimouni (@marine.mimouni), featured a poetic scenography by Lisa Bravi (@lisabravi) & Romain Joly (@romainjolyy)with Pierre Frey, while the fair’s atmosphere was shaped by Lukas Cober (@studiolukascober) in collaboration with Bellerose (@belleroseofficial). Studio27 (@studio27_experience) curated the restaurant space, adding to the welcoming and playful spirit.

We can’t wait to welcome you back for the tenth anniversary edition next year, and to see many of you at COLLECTIBLE New York 2026 this September.

#74CITYGUIDES: As Brussels prepares to welcome the international design community for COLLECTIBLE, we turn to the insider addresses of its founders, Clélie Debehault and Liv Vaisberg.

Founded in 2018, COLLECTIBLE is the only fair dedicated exclusively to 21st-century design, bringing together galleries, design studios, institutions, and foundations in a format that reimagines the traditional art fair. Working between Brussels, Paris, and Rotterdam, Debehault and Vaisberg operate at the intersection of contemporary design, curatorial practice, and cultural production.

In their Brussels, days move between galleries such as Maniera, Harlan Levey Projects, and Xavier Hufkens, with exhibitions at WIELS, BOZAR, and La Verrière shaping the rhythm of the city’s cultural life. Art Nouveau landmarks like Maison Hannon and Hôtel Solvay sit alongside the quiet elegance of the Van Buuren Museum & Gardens, while evenings unfold across restaurants such as IODA, ANJU, and Les Brigittines.


A Brussels defined by design, architecture, and contemporary art — seen through the perspective of two figures shaping the city’s creative landscape.

“For us, “collectible” is not just about price or exclusivity. It is about relevance. A collectible object captures its time, it pushes boundaries in material, form, or concept. It is the kind of work you cannot
forget once you have seen it. It also has a certain necessity, it feels like it needed to exist and could not have been made by anyone else. That sense of authorship, urgency, and vision is what makes
an object collectible today.”

“We created a fair on purpose because we wanted to push the market and stimulate art collectors to engage with this type of design. A fair gathers a large audience and offers scale, which allows us more freedom and impact. But it is not a regular trade show. COLLECTIBLE is a curated fair where every booth is treated as content. We pay close attention to how projects sit next to each other and make sure there is no random mismatch. All the side activities (talks, performances, VIP visits) also follow our ethos. This is how you create and sustain a real ecosystem.”

A first look at Shifted Mirrors: Fragments of a Dreamed East, unveiled at the second edition of Maison&Objet Design Factory Hong Kong (@maisonetobjet.hongkong)

Curated by Clélie Debehault (@cleliedebehault) and Liv Vaisberg (@livvaisberg), the exhibition highlights more than 40 designers and galleries shaping new perspectives within today’s design landscape.

Unfolding across ten island-like environments, the scenography by Ann Chan (@herodesign.group) brings together contemporary design voices from Asia, Europe, and North America. Each fragment reflects a dialogue between traditional East Asian spatial languages and their Western reinterpretations — a space where materials, gestures, and narratives subtly shift and overlap.
